#96782c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#96782c is composed of 58.8% red, 47.1%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20% magenta, 70.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 43 degrees, a saturation of 54.6% and a lightness of 38%. #96782c color hex could be obtained by blending #fff058 with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#96782c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#96782c has RGB values of R:150, G:120,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.71,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9861164.

Shades and Tints of #96782c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0b04 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.
